I use Windows 7 to run an audio streaming PC for a radio reading service for the blind. Do you think I use the PC to play games? To send/receive email? To make PowerPoint presentations? To make spreadsheets? Nope. It does one thing: sends sounds to the blind, 24/7/365. Except when IIS gets hacked. You see, unlike most PCs, the streamer PC is fully exposed to the Internet at a static IP address. It is protected by a WatchGuard firewall appliance. Only ports 80 and 8000 are not blocked. The bad guys got in despite use of Norton Anti-Virus and Malwarebytes. Norton discovered there was a malware application happily running in the welcoming arms of IIS when it tried to send BitCoin to the Internet. Sales and Marketing does not mention this feature. There is no picture of my scowl as I reimaged the PC. It was the only means I have to recover from the lack of security. For 98% of Windows customers Windows 10 is perfectly fine.
